Murder led to killings

National, Normal
Source:

The National, Tuesday February 11th, 2014

 THE murder of a woman in Goilala district, Central, has sparked off three more killings in the family, according to police.

Police only came to know about the killings when a man from the village came to the police station to report the matter.

Central provincial police commander Laimo Asi said the killings happened in two small villages in the Kunimaipa local level government in the Goilala district.

“The matter only reached Central police after an informant came to register the complaint,” Asi said.

Asi said he would send 10 police officers to the villages this week if funds were available. The area is only accessible by air. 

He said the woman had an argument with her husband over some misunderstanding which resulted in her death.

Asi said her aunt retaliated by killing a man related to the husband.

The man’s son took revenge by killing another villager.

“I am organising for a CID team to be flown to Kunimaipa which only can be reached by air,” said Asi.
